5. A number of our people have narrated from Ahmad ibn Muhammad from Ali ibn al-Hakam from abu al-Hassan al-Ahmasiy who has said the following
“I once asked abu ‘Abd Allah (a.s.), about the case of a woman who wears a turban al- Sabiriy with prints of silk on it in the state of Ihram. He (the Imam) said, ‘Yes, she can use it. It is not permissible only when both of its warp and weft are of silk.’ Abu ‘Abd Allah (a.s.), then said, ‘Abu Sa‘id asked me about al-Khamisah (shawl) which has its warp of silk to make her wear because of feeling cold and I instructed him to make her wear it.’”
5ـ عِدَّةٌ مِنْ أَصْحَابِنَا عَنْ أَحْمَدَ بْنِ مُحَمَّدٍ عَنْ عَلِيِّ بْنِ الْحَكَمِ عَنْ أَبِي الْحَسَنِ الأَحْمَسِيِّ عَنْ أَبِي عَبْدِ الله (عَلَيْهِ السَّلاَم) قَالَ
سَأَلْتُهُ عَنِ الْعِمَامَةِ السَّابِرِيَّةِ فِيهَا عَلَمُ حَرِيرٍ تُحْرِمُ فِيهَا الْمَرْأَةُ قَالَ نَعَمْ إِنَّمَا كُرِهَ ذَلِكَ إِذَا كَانَ سَدَاهُ وَلَحْمَتُهُ جَمِيعاً حَرِيراً ثُمَّ قَالَ أَبُو عَبْدِ الله (عَلَيْهِ السَّلاَم) قَدْ سَأَلَنِي أَبُو سَعِيدٍ عَنِ الْخَمِيصَةِ سَدَاهَا إِبْرِيسَمٌ أَنْ أَلْبَسَهَا وَكَانَ وَجَدَ الْبَرْدَ فَأَمَرْتُهُ أَنْ يَلْبَسَهَا.
